The Germanic tribes would imitate Roman coinage during this time of turmoil.
The obverse legend should read: D N LEO PERPET AVG, the obverse legend is badly mangled. Kent in RIC mentioned a similar series to official issues of Leo I that are distinguished by a blundered legend, consistently lower weight (circa 0.71 g), and atypical fabric. Kent labels them as imitative.

14mm, 0.48 grams (very thin)
